Product Description: The Intel Core i3-3240T Processor is a compact yet powerful CPU designed for energy-efficient desktop systems. With 2 cores and 4 threads, it operates at a base frequency of 3.4 GHz, providing a balance of performance and power efficiency. The 3MB cache helps in accelerating data access and processing speed. Compatible with LGA 1155 socket motherboards, this processor is well-suited for both general computing and office applications.

Specifications:
- Processor Model: Intel Core i3-3240T
- Cores/Threads: 2/4
- Base Frequency: 3.4 GHz
- Cache: 3MB
- Socket Type: LGA 1155
- TDP: 35W
- Lithography: 22nm
